The Financial Accounting Standards Board is a body that was set up in order to create and also improve the Generally Accepted Accounting Principles that are within the United States so as to be beneficial to the public.
Documents issued by the FASB include • Statements of Financial Accounting Standards
• Interpretations of Statements of Financial Accounting Standards.
• Statements of Financial Accounting Concepts.
